Motown week song predictions...
Audrey - "Baby love" - Needs a change-of-pace song. This song suits the soft tone in her voice. Might sing "I'll Be There" out of familarity.
Gary - Mentioned his appreciation for Marvin Gaye in his TV profile so... "Can I get a witness." Like Audrey, needs a fast song.
Mikey - "Ben" - A no-brainer.
Toya - "If I were your woman" Hmm. Maybe too obvious. How about a gut-wrenching rendition of "Never dreamed you'd leave last summer." (I wouldn't mind Audrey, Gary or Tyler giving this a shot as well.)
Ryan - "You've really got a hold on me" - Soulful, low key ballad. Fits his voice, range and style.
Tyler - "I can't help myself" - I think he can countrify anything.
Billy - "Devil With a Blue Dress On" - He can definitely rock this one out.
Jenny - "Ain't nothing like the real thing" - Nice and slow. Can use her "God Bless the Child"-esque singing here.
